Přidat značku ve OneNotu – Aspose.Note
Úvod
Chcete zlepšit organizaci dokumentů a spolupráci ve OneNotu pomocí Javy? Aspose.Note for Java poskytuje výkonné řešení pro bezproblémové přidávání značek a zajišťuje, že vaše poznámky nejsou pouze informativní, ale také vizuálně přitažlivé. V tomto tutoriálu vás provedeme procesem krok za krokem, abyste mohli využít plný potenciál Aspose.Note pro Javu.
Předpoklady
Než se pustíte do výukového programu, ujistěte se, že máte následující:
- Java Development Kit (JDK) nainstalovaný ve vašem systému.
- Aspose.Note pro knihovnu Java stažena. Můžeš to dostattady.
- Základní znalost programování v Javě.
Importujte balíčky
Ujistěte se, že importujete potřebné balíčky pro nastartování vašeho projektu:
import java.awt.Color;
import java.io.IOException;
import com.aspose.note.Document;
import com.aspose.note.NoteTag;
import com.aspose.note.Outline;
import com.aspose.note.OutlineElement;
import com.aspose.note.Page;
import com.aspose.note.RichText;
import com.aspose.note.SaveFormat;
import com.aspose.note.TagIcon;
import com.aspose.note.ParagraphStyle;
Pojďme si výše uvedený kód rozebrat do podrobného průvodce.
Krok 1: Nastavte dokument a stránku
Začněte vytvořením nového objektu dokumentu a inicializací objektu stránky:
String dataDir = "Your Document Directory";
Document doc = new Document();
Page page = new Page();
Zde nastavíme cestu k adresáři dokumentů, vytvoříme nový dokument a inicializujeme stránku.
Krok 2: Vytvořte obrys
Dále vytvořte objekt Outline pro strukturování obsahu:
Outline outline = new Outline();
Obrysy poskytují vašemu dokumentu hierarchickou strukturu, která usnadňuje organizaci informací.
Krok 3: Inicializujte OutlineElement a CharacterStyle
Nyní inicializujte prvek OutlineElement a nastavte styl odstavce pro formátování textu:
OutlineElement outlineElem = new OutlineElement();
ParagraphStyle textStyle = new ParagraphStyle()
.setFontColor(Color.black)
.setFontName("Arial")
.setFontSize(10);
OutlineElement představuje prvek v rámci obrysu a CharacterStyle definuje vlastnosti formátování textu.
Krok 4: Přidejte RichText pomocí NoteTag
Vytvořte objekt RichText, připojte text OneNotu a přidejte NoteTag:
RichText text = new RichText().append("OneNote text.");
text.setParagraphStyle(textStyle);
NoteTag noteTag = NoteTag.createYellowStar();
text.getTags().add(noteTag);
RichText vám umožňuje začlenit formátovaný text a NoteTag přidává vizuální podněty k vašemu obsahu.
Krok 5: Vytvořte strukturu osnovy
Přidejte textový uzel, uzel prvku obrysu a uzel obrysu a vytvořte strukturu dokumentu:
outlineElem.appendChildLast(text);
outline.appendChildLast(outlineElem);
page.appendChildLast(outline);
doc.appendChildLast(page);
Tento krok zajistí uspořádání vašeho obsahu v dokumentu.
Krok 6: Uložte dokument
Uložte dokument ve formátu PDF:
doc.save(dataDir + "AddTag_out.pdf", SaveFormat.Pdf);
System.out.printf("File Saved: %s\n", dataDir + "AddTag_out.pdf");
Nyní je váš dokument OneNotu s přidanými tagy uložen jako PDF. Pomocí těchto kroků můžete bez námahy vylepšit své dokumenty OneNote pomocí Aspose.Note pro Java.
Závěr
V tomto tutoriálu jsme prozkoumali, jak používat Aspose.Note pro Java k přidávání značek do dokumentů OneNotu. Využitím síly programování v jazyce Java můžete vylepšit své zkušenosti s psaním poznámek a vytvářet vizuálně přitažlivý obsah.
Nejčastější dotazy
1. Mohu používat Aspose.Note pro Javu s jinými programovacími jazyky?
Aspose.Note primárně podporuje Javu, ale jsou k dispozici i verze pro .NET.
2. Je Aspose.Note pro Javu vhodný pro začátečníky?
Ano, Aspose.Note for Java poskytuje komplexní dokumentaci a podporu, takže je přístupný začátečníkům i zkušeným vývojářům.
3. Jak mohu získat dočasnou licenci pro Aspose.Note pro Java?
Můžete získat dočasnou licencitady.
4. Kde najdu další podporu?
V případě jakýchkoli dotazů nebo pomoci navštivte stránkuAspose.Note fórum.
5. Je k dispozici bezplatná zkušební verze?
Ano, můžete vyzkoušet bezplatnou zkušební verzitady.